Name: Mycoplasma columbinasale Jordan et al. 1982
Etymology: co.lum.bi.na.sa’le. L. masc. n. columbus, a pigeon; L. masc. n. nasus, nose; L. neut. adj. suff. -ale, suffix used with the sense of pertaining to; L. neut. adj. nasale, pertaining to the nose; N.L. neut. adj. columbinasale, pertaining to the nose of a pigeon
Type strain: 694; ATCC 33549; NCTC 10184

Valid publication:
Jordan FTW, Ernø H, Cottew GS, Hinz KH, Stipkovits L. Characterization and taxonomic description of five mycoplasma serovars (serotypes) of avian origin and their elevation to species rank and further evaluation of the taxonomic status of Mycoplasma synoviae. Int. J. Syst. Bacteriol. 1982; 32:108-115.
Nomenclatural status: validly published under the ICNP
Correct name: Mycoplasmopsis columbinasalis (Jordan et al. 1982) Gupta et al. 2018
